我還是離開了 Cloudways

Linux

Cloudways 用兩年了,最近發現網站越來越慢,當我嘗試連進去機器除錯,卻發現無法取得最高權限。趁著在年假期間,搜尋完各家主機商的比較資訊後,便開始處理網站搬家事宜。

當初為何選擇 Cloudways?

我最初是使用共享主機空間,所有設定都在 cPanel 處理;後來改用 VPS,最大的痛點在於不夠熟悉 Linux,架站的大多需求都可以完成,但細部的設定卻需要耗費不少時間成本;之前的主機代管服務其實帶來很多便利,我只要專注在內容產出即可。Cloudways 提供主機代管服務,同時又讓使用者享有 VPS 的優勢,這個選擇可以省下不少麻煩。

為何離開 Cloudways?

一部分是前言提到的效能問題,但最令人沮喪的是:當我試圖打開 Cloudways 這個便捷服務的外盒,卻發現裡頭是我無法控制的事物,沒有 root 權限的 VPS 還算是 VPS 嗎?

仔細一想,我其實只是懶得連到機器裡頭敲指令跟調教設定;目前網路上有開源專案可以讓我們更輕鬆地去管理主機,有的是網站形式的控制台,像 cPanel 那種;有的是指令式的管理程式,一行指令就可以架站、最佳化設定。不管是哪種都滿足我當下的需求。

什麼人適合 Cloudways?

  1. 不懂 VPS 但想要擁有 VPS 的運算資源
  2. 沒有預算壓力

像我就是免費仔的出身背景,很多時候都會有成本考量,這種錙銖必較的個性多看幾眼 Cloudways 的價目表就會坐立難安;若是單純花錢買方便,我覺得 Cloudways 是很棒的選擇。又或是沒有相關技術背景的朋友,還是會推薦使用。

離開 Cloudways,還能選擇什麼?

Cloudways 提供舒服的方案讓使用者輕鬆架站並擁有獨立的主機資源,若打算離開,必須付出一些代價,這會讓我們沒辦法那麼愜意,例如:必須試著敲些指令;若要犧牲的是主機資源,保有一開始的舒適感,那就是回頭去用虛擬主機,這邊就不討論,我還是更愛 VPS 一些。

看到這邊,我會假設你可能是:

  1. 有用過 Linux,但不太熟
  2. 每分錢都要花在刀口上的個性
  3. 略懂 Linux,但還是覺得設定的過程很惱人
  4. 單純來看熱鬧的

不熟 Linux 的人

對於不太熟悉 Linux 指令的朋友,我會建議使用網頁介面的後台管理系統,只要點幾下按鈕就能滿足你的願望;最困難的部分應該就是下指令安裝 HestiaCP,但安裝教學已經準備好了:

使用 LEMP 的人

你已經熟悉 LEMP 的設定,但每次新增或修改網站還是覺得很沒效率,那我會建議使用 Webinoly 來降低這些瑣碎工作的煩躁感。什麼?你用 Apache?那你還是可以試試上面提到的 HestiaCP。

只想寫程式的人

例如我,技能幾乎是點在開發程式上,SRE 的技能點得不夠多,但又需要部署各種程式到主機上。雖然強烈懷疑這族群的使用者應該不會用 Cloudways(這更適合用 Heroku 才對),沒關係,還是有些很不錯的開源專案可以滿足這項需求。

Heroku 的開源替代方案,最常看到的是 Dokku,適合喜歡敲指令的朋友們:

Dokku - The smallest PaaS implementation you've ever seen

若想要有網頁介面,那我會推薦使用 CapRover;對我來說,這樣的控制台更貼近使用 Heroku 的感覺:

兩套軟體都支援 php 及其他程式語言,非常適合需要部署多種程式的人。

專注在內容的人

如果想專注在內容,我推薦使用 WordPress.com,原因無他,WordPress 是全世界佔有率最高的內容管理系統,如果能得到原廠的支援是再好不過了。

P.S. NASA 也是使用 WordPress 的服務

結語

這次搬家讓我每個月節省 52% 的網站支出,也換了一套自己熟悉的開源專案來管理主機,大家不妨來審視一下自己主機的使用狀況,也許會有意想不到的收穫。

留言列表

  1. 阿福 says:

    大概 2-3 年前就發現 Cloudways 每況愈下
    尤其是最近不少自架站手把手教學站長狂推
    我猜跟分潤傭金高有關? 主機狀況又更慘

    P.S: SiteGround 就是最好例子
    之前租來玩玩訪客破千就硬體資源吃滿 傻眼

    後來也租過 VPS 自架 Panel 模組來玩
    發現還要處理 DDOS 攻擊一堆鳥事
    回歸 cPanel 找線路不錯塞客戶少主機商還是最穩 XD

    • Jarvis says:

      我覺得 VPS 最吸引人的點是:獨立的主機資源跟彈性的配置。Cloudways 提供了前者,後者就薄弱了一些。實際上,可以任意配置主機是一個很大的優勢。

      以舒適度而言:虛擬主機 >= Cloudways > VPS
      以效能、自由度來看:VPS >= Cloudways > 虛擬主機
      以節省支出來看:虛擬主機 > VPS > Cloudways

      不同的情境會有不同選擇,像我這次搬家是在追求最高效能、最低支出,再來才考慮舒適度。但今天若我是甲方,那舒適度的需求會提升很多。

Copied title and URL